Transaction 103b082ce41ad344f59bdae7ecef4a4bd9afecd9dc0986e599504be14779bd9d

7 Input
2 Outputs
  • 103b082ce41ad344f59bdae7ecef4a4bd9afecd9dc0986e599504be14779bd9d:0
  • value  816327
    address  17edozwMSnSUqaVqXwqcjDSvj7iE9K9DS4
  • 103b082ce41ad344f59bdae7ecef4a4bd9afecd9dc0986e599504be14779bd9d:1
  • value  799859
    address  13tKxrfrKsy2LTvhrJCrHXmbqXADMZmJPL